Note: In the next step, use the chuck key to rock the spindle back and forth to help mesh the gears as you make adjustments.

3.For a metric thread pitch of 2.5mm, use the configuration string of characters to the right of the selected thread pitch (LCR3Z) to position the threading controls as follows:

L Move the gearbox range lever to the low position.

C Point the left gearbox lever to the C.

R Point the middle gearbox lever to the R.

3Position the bottom gearbox lever in the 3 slot.

ZPoint the right gearbox lever to Z.

The lathe is now setup to cut a 2.5mm thread pitch.

Apron Controls

The half nut lever engages the apron with the leadscrew which moves the carriage and cutting tool along the length of the workpiece for threading operations (see Figures 78–79).

Important: Make sure the feed control lever is in the disengaged (middle) position before attempting to engage the half nut.

Attempting to engage the half nut while the cross slide or carriage is engaged with the feed rod could cause severe damage to the lathe. Never attempt to engage the half nut while the feed control lever is engaged.
